Transaction 81a94283199d7840c75925c25080cf7668e5b3a757051e98446a7f9c9a48160c

1 Input
2 Outputs
  • 81a94283199d7840c75925c25080cf7668e5b3a757051e98446a7f9c9a48160c:0
  • value  4870066
    address  1DgHhaWpqQGwyaxixCzbbu15eaoYHTv85p
  • 81a94283199d7840c75925c25080cf7668e5b3a757051e98446a7f9c9a48160c:1
  • value  17029735
    address  bc1qqnlpdmep2a7vcgynv9p6xt7pc0cgjsgpu8r2cm